Abstract

A miniature hydraulic disc type permanent magnet generator belongs to the technical field of generators and comprises a shell, a water impeller, a multi-stage magnet, a stator coil and the like, wherein the shell consists of a lower shell, a middle shell and an upper shell; the middle shell is provided with a water passing hole, and the water passing direction Kong Shishun of the middle shell is a special-shaped through hole which is gradually enlarged. The water flows through the jet holes to impact the water impeller, and the multi-stage magnets arranged on the water impeller rotate to enable the stator coil to generate induced electromotive force. The generator has the characteristics of no shaft sealing water leakage, low starting torque and high generating efficiency, and can meet the power supply use of electric control display management of some micro-power equipment.

Technical Field
The invention relates to a miniature hydraulic disc type permanent magnet generator, and belongs to the technical field of hydraulic power generation.
Background
At present, as many water purifiers without electricity need to manage the service life of a filter element and monitor water quality, dry batteries are generally used for supplying power, and the batteries need to be replaced frequently. Because the water purifier has small flow, although a plurality of miniature hydroelectric generators are on the market, one section is not suitable for the water purifier, and the effects can be achieved and the use requirements can be met because ingenious, reasonable and professional designs are needed for starting, energy efficiency and the like of the generators.

DETAILED DESCRIPTION OF EMBODIMENT (S) OF INVENTION
According to the attached figures 1, 2 and 3, the miniature hydraulic disc type permanent magnet generator comprises a shell, a water impeller, a multi-stage magnet, stator coils and the like, wherein the shell consists of a lower shell 9, a middle shell 4 and an upper shell 2, the lower shell 9 and the middle shell 4 are installed to form an impeller chamber 8, the impeller chamber 8 is provided with a jet hole 14, the multi-stage magnet 7 is flatly paved between an upper blade of the water impeller 13 and a central shaft 6, the middle shell 4 and the upper shell 2 are installed to form a water outlet waterway 12, a placing cavity 3 of the stator coils 11 is arranged between the water outlet waterway 12 and the central shaft 16, and at least six stator coils 11 are paved in the placing cavity 3; the middle shell 4 is provided with a water passing hole 5, and the upper shell 2 is provided with a water outlet 10 and a lead outlet 1 of a stator coil 11. The water passing hole 5 of the middle shell 4 is a special-shaped through hole which gradually becomes larger along the water flow direction. The water impeller 13 and the multipolar magnet 7 constitute a rotor, and each magnetic pole direction is perpendicular to the stator coil 11. The water impeller 13 is provided with a shaft sleeve 6. The shaft sleeve 6 is provided with a shaft rod which is fixed on the lower shell 9 and the middle shell 4, and sealing rings are arranged among the upper shell 2, the middle shell 4 and the lower shell 9 through screw fastening to form a sealed waterway. The water flows through the jet hole 14 to impact the water impeller 13, and the multi-stage magnet 7 mounted on the water impeller 13 rotates to generate induced electromotive force in the stator coil 11.
